    Hi all,
    Just got back from Gaydon,it was my first MG show and we really enjoyed it ,hood down all day.Food prices on a par with most bike rallies I go to and quite a good selection of traders.Spent some time looking around the cars and noticed one with a tow bar on which appeared to connect to the boot floor and had a box section running under the full length of the floor but could not quite see where it attached to.Was nearly tempted with a discounted glass rear screen £200 fitted but as I have the roof down every time i go out I would only see it when it was sitting in the carport.Put some faces to some forum users,could hardly miss Adam with his flag.Really looking forward to attending some more shows and would have liked to camp as I have amassed alot of camping gear that I tow in a trailer behind my bike hence the interest in the tow bar.
    Regards Neil

    Didn't manage to get there this year however on the subject of a tow-bar. Back in 1998 (i think it was) MG started NOT recommending a tow bar on the MGF. The result of this is that if you insure you baby with anyone other than an F/TF or kit car specialist they will flatly turn you down for a tow bar. Admiral categorically told me no to one..... not allowed under any circumstances on Meg!
